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ian extended formal greetings to PM Narendra Modi on India's 80th Independence Day, describing the historic bilateral relationship as a 'valuable asset' for both nations.
The diplomatic outreach signals a strategic push to strengthen economic and political cooperation, with reports indicating Pezeshkian is expected to visit India for the upcoming BRICS summit.
This move comes amid shifting geopolitical dynamics in the Middle East, as Tehran seeks to bolster its regional alliances and expand trade partnerships beyond its traditional sphere of influence.
